Output 26e6307612181d860890e5b31da2a90781733010adf90223bd1a212345687bab:8

value
19381353
script pubkey
OP_0 OP_PUSHBYTES_20 250c679b69a9f1a6f6d64f55e1c8151c2ae706d0
address
ltc1qy5xx0xmf48c6dakkfa27rjq4rs4wwpksa6l9lr
transaction
26e6307612181d860890e5b31da2a90781733010adf90223bd1a212345687bab
spent
true